Output 16171453b3598cb5a0cd72d76be880eefdb2256c24ba333db0c3170c434fb730:0

value
70779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f009ae21511da9888352a42820e0c0512ea5fa2c OP_EQUAL
address
3PaDhB6U1hBTGKYaGUM8629PpboKMaPnNA
transaction
16171453b3598cb5a0cd72d76be880eefdb2256c24ba333db0c3170c434fb730
spent
true